$("#form_user_input").bootstrapValidator({ message : 'This value is not valid', excluded : [':disabled'],//[':disabled', ':hidden', ':not(:visible)'] feedbackIcons : { valid : 'glyphicon glyphicon-ok', invalid : 'glyphicon gluphicon-remove', validating : 'glyphicon glyohicon-refresh' }, fields : { //这里是各种字段的验证 } }).on('success.form.bv', function(e) { e.preventDefault();//阻止表单提交 //这里可以处理ajxa提交 });
添加红色部分即可验证,原因就是默认禁用/隐藏控件不验证,这里只手动排除禁用控件,即除了禁用控件外其他控件都校验